A machine tool that can output an abnormal noise is provided. A machine tool includes: an input unit configured to receive an input of a setting for defining an operation mode of the machine tool; a storage unit configured to store sound generated during a normal operation of the machine tool and acquired in advance; a sound collection unit configured to collect sound in the machining area; a sound selection unit configured to extract a part of sound collected in the machining area in accordance with the setting input for outputting sound to the outside of the machine tool; and a sound output unit configured to output sound extracted by the sound selection unit to the outside of the machining area.
